			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>That depends on how you define &#8216;good&#8217;.  Most of their trainers are amateurs just starting their careers.  And a majority of them never completed a &#8216;real&#8217; canine behaviorism school&#8230;  3-4 weeks of classes is not, in my opinion, a real education.  Places like tripple crown have 3 months of intensive study in the BASIC bahaviorism program&#8230; on campus, 6 days a week, 6-8 hours a day.  Live training with real dogs and puppies.  The advanced courses are another 3 months and specialized classes (like police and service dog training) are another 3-6 months.<br />
So compare a true professional trainer to the ones a petSmart and you could never consider them &#8216;good.&#8217;  Maybe one in one hundred went to a true canine behaviorism school, though graduates usually demand (and easily get) a much higher wage than PetSmart is able or willing to pay.<br />
As far as basic puppy classes go, they are adequate if you have never trained a dog before or are just interested in the socialization aspects of puppy kindergarten.  If you are interested in advanced obedience, major behavioral modification, or anything other than the basics, you will want to find somewhere else.<br />
Er&#8230; let me clarify that&#8230; PetSmart is more than good enough for puppy training.  The price is usually pretty reasonable too.  Just don&#8217;t go there with a Cujo and expect them to have any experience with unusual canine problems.  I&#8217;m sure they&#8217;ll know some of the theory, but they just don&#8217;t have the experience or proper training for that.</p>
